With a strong presence in London and key regional hubs, alongside extensive international capabilities, Squire Patton Boggs is well-positioned to provide strategic guidance to a diverse mix of corporates and lenders across corporate lending and event-driven financings. The financial services team, which is led by Paula Laird, is adept at structuring transactions with debt throughout the capital structure, including in the context of more niche financing products such as asset based lending. Ian Yeo, who has a strong focus on energy-related corporate lending and emerging markets-associated acquisition finance mandates, is also recommended.

Work highlights

Advised Econergy International on a financing from funds advised by Rivage Investment to finance the equity investment in various solar, wind and battery storage projects across Western and Eastern Europe.
Acting for Blazehill in connection with cross-border facilities to the Eirtrade aviation group.
Advised Aurelius and its portfolio company FootAsylum in connection with the refinancing of existing facilities with a revolving credit facility provided by HSBC.
